The Incineration Process

Waste incineration is a process where organic substances contained in waste materials are decomposed by high temperatures in a controlled environment. The primary goal is to reduce waste volume, but it also produces ash, flue gas emissions, and energy. However, these byproducts pose a significant risk to both the environment and public health.

Environmental Consequences

Despite advancements in technology, modern waste incinerators can still emit harmful pollutants. The following impacts are often associated with incineration:

  • Air Pollution: Incineration releases toxic substances such as dioxins, furans, and particulate matter into the atmosphere. These pollutants can lead to respiratory issues and other health concerns for nearby populations.
  • Water Contamination: The ash and other residues need proper disposal. If not managed correctly, they can leach into groundwater, polluting local water sources.
  • Climate Change: Although some incinerators are designed to capture energy, burning waste releases carbon dioxide and other greenhouse gases, contributing to global warming.

Community Health Risks

Residents near Bureau Buda’s waste incinerator have expressed growing concerns about their health and safety. Studies link increased rates of asthma, lung cancer, and other ailments to proximity to waste incinerators. Children and vulnerable populations are particularly at risk due to their developing immune systems.

Health advocates argue that the cumulative effects of exposure to incineration emissions can lead to chronic health issues, necessitating further investigation and accountability from waste management authorities.

Alternatives to Incineration

In light of the environmental and health risks associated with incineration, many experts advocate for alternative waste management strategies:

  • Recycling and Composting: Increasing recycling rates and composting organic waste can significantly reduce the volume of waste sent to incinerators.
  • Waste-to-Energy Technologies: Innovative technologies can convert waste into usable energy while minimizing harmful emissions.
  • Source Reduction: Encouraging manufacturers to create less wasteful products and promoting sustainable consumer habits can further decrease the need for incineration.
